Getting It Just Right
To ensure your mash is perfectly soft, follow these tips:
- Cook the sweet potatoes and carrots until they are fork-tender, which usually takes about 20-25 minutes. Test them by poking with a fork; they should easily break apart.
- For extra creaminess, add more milk or broth gradually until you reach your preferred texture.
- Avoid overcooking to the point of mushiness, which can lead to an unappealing texture.
With these simple guidelines, you’ll achieve that ideal, velvety mash every time.

Leftovers & Make-Ahead
This mash is perfect for making in batches.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, just reheat in the microwave or on the stovetop, adding a splash of milk or broth to revive its creaminess.
If you want to prep ahead of time, this dish freezes well too. Portion it into individual servings and freeze for a quick meal option later on. Just remember to let it thaw in the fridge overnight before reheating.

Creamy Sweet Potato and Carrot Mash - A Flavorful Comfort Bowl
Ingredients
Method
- In a large pot, place the chopped sweet potatoes and carrots. Cover with water and bring to a boil. Reduce the heat and simmer for about 20-25 minutes, or until both vegetables are fork-tender. Drain the vegetables well.
- Return the drained sweet potatoes and carrots to the pot. Add the butter and milk, then use a potato masher or an immersion blender to mash until completely smooth and creamy. Adjust the milk as needed for your desired consistency.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ste, mixing well to combine. Serve warm in bowls.
